About the Role
As an Animal Research Technician you will work directly with research animals and support nonclinical/preclinical studies. You will observe animal health and behavior assist with daily care perform trained study procedures collect samples and data and help ensure animals are treated humanely and respectfully at all times.
Handle and interact with research animals safely calmly and humanely.
Observe animals closely and report changes in health behavior appetite activity or overall well-being.
Support animal husbandry activities including feeding watering sanitation enrichment and maintaining clean animal areas as needed.
Perform study-related procedures in accordance with protocols SOPs training and GLP requirements.
Collect biological samples including blood and urine after completing required training.
Administer test materials and treatments using approved routes and techniques after qualification.
Assist with anesthesia sedation catheter placement and other technical procedures after training.
Record animal observations procedures and study data accurately and on time.
Prepare equipment supplies and study materials for scheduled procedures.
Operate research equipment such as infusion pumps glucometers thermometers and other instruments.
Communicate animal observations and study updates to veterinary animal care technical and scientific teams.
Participate in cross-training and ongoing skill development across animal research functions.
